ORA-39791: Attribute “string” for column string is not in subtype “string”.”string”. ORACLE 报错 故障修复 远程处理

文档解释

ORA-39791: Attribute “string” for column string is not in subtype “string”.”string”.

Cause: Attribute was not included in the subtype indicated.

Action: Ensure the attribute is included in the subtype indicated by the specified subtype index.

ORA-39791:当尝试在表中定义一个新列时,此错误会发生。该错误消息中提到有关其属性和子类型的信息。其中,“属性”是列的数据类型,而“子类型”则是该列的附加属性。

错误说明:ORA-39791是唯一的,其表示无法在给定表中定义指定属性和子类型的列。该错误通常是由于属性和子类型的类型不匹配引起的。

常见案例

解决方法:当发生ORA-39791错误时,第一步应该重新检查具有待定义属性和子类型的表中的列定义。如果确认属性和子类型与原始定义不相同,则需要更改现有定义或调整新列定义,以确保属性和子类型相匹配。


数据运维技术 » ORA-39791: Attribute “string” for column string is not in subtype “string”.”string”. ORACLE 报错 故障修复 远程处理